Crossing the Postmodern Divide

Albert Borgmann

In this eloquent guide to the meanings of the postmodern era, Albert Borgmann charts the options before us as we seek alternatives to the joyless and artificial culture of consumption. Borgmann connects the fundamental ideas driving his understanding of society's ills to every sphere of contemporary social life, and goes beyond the language of postmodern discourse to offer a powerfully articulated vision of what this new era, at its best, has in store.

About the Author

Borgmann, Albert: -

Albert Borgmann is Regents Professor of Philosophy at the University of Montana. He is the author of Technology and the Character of Contemporary Life, Crossing the Postmodern Divide, and Holding On to Reality: The Nature of Information at the Turn of the Millennium, all published by the University of Chicago Press.
